Why do skin blemishes occur during pregnancy?How can they be prevented?
During pregnancy, dark brown spots may appear on the forehead, cheeks or upper lip. These skin patches are known as melasma, chloasma gravidarum or, more popularly, as the cloth or mask of pregnancy. Melasma does not cause any further symptoms and usually fades when the pregnancy is over.

What Are Normal hCG Hormone Levels during Pregnancy?
The hCG hormone is the hormone detected in pregnancy tests. Specifically, these tests detect the beta subunit of hCG, which is why pregnancy tests are commonly referred to as "the beta". In addition, quantitative determination of the hCG hormone can give an approximate idea of the weeks of gestation.
